Fowler Showmans Tractor "Jubilee"

On behalf of the owners we are pleased to offer for sale the well-known showman’s conversion “Jubilee”, the engine received a full restoration in recent years and returned to the rally field in 2022.

Fowler 17290 was delivered to Aberdeenshire Turiff District Roads Department on 8th July 1927 and spent its working life in the area before being sold at auction in 1959. It was bought along with two other engines by John Boughton of Amersham. Boughtons converted the 3 engines into Showmans form in the early 1960s and with “Jubilee” being the first to be completed was the one most associated with the company with it appearing in the TT Boughtons book, it spent a considerable amount of time at their premises in Dartford. The engine was sold in the early 1980s and has changed hands a few times over the years, it is an engine we remember fondly from childhood as during its time in Bedfordshire she would often be providing the atmosphere generating outside the beer tent long after the “real” showmans has been sheeted up for the night.

As denoted by the canopy boards the engine has been owned and restored by the Glynn Family or Ireland, work throughout has been done to a very high standard with mechanical and boiler works being completed by the family and the stunning paintwork being entrusted to the specialists at Heritage Painting. Works have included:
- New Firebox crown and repairs where necessary
- New front end assembly with stainless steel liners in the smokebox and chimney
- Re-chroming of all parts
- New bellytanks and pipework
- New rubbers on the front wheels
- Re-wired canopy and new bulb holders
- New canvas sheets, governor belt and drive belt made to suit.
